The agreement must include full details of the conditions. Escrow agreements usually include the following information: Identity of the appointed agent. Definitions for important expressions in the agreement.
The escrow company acts as a neutral third party to collect the required funds and documents involved in the closing process, including the initial earnest money check, the loan documents, and the signed deed.
The two essential elements for a valid sale escrow are a binding contract/agreement between buyer and seller and the conditional delivery to a neutral third party of something of value, as defined, which typically includes written instruments of conveyance (grant deed) or encumbrance (deed of trust) and related ...
Components of Escrow Agreements: Identification of the participants. Details of the promise to be fulfilled. Deposit amount in escrow. Conditions to the release of the escrow funds. Obligations and liabilities of the escrow agent. Fees and expenses. Legal jurisdiction.
The escrow instructions give the escrow holder the authority to act, telling the escrow holder what to do and when to do it. They indicate all of the specific steps to be completed (and conditions that must be satisfied) before the escrow is complete.
An escrow holdback agreement addendum is used to ?hold back? part of the sale price at closing until certain conditions are met by the seller. The document details the release conditions, the amount of money in escrow, and the third party who will be entrusted with the escrowed funds.
Release Conditions: Details the specific circumstances under which the escrow agent may release the deposited materials to the beneficiary, such as bankruptcy, failure to meet support obligations, or a predetermined trigger event.
The escrow agreement is a contract entered by two or more parties under which an escrow agent is appointed to hold in escrow certain assets, documents, and/or money deposited by such parties until a contractual condition is fulfilled.
